Summer Tomatoes in Texas - It Aint Worth It ๐ ๐ ๐
Tomatoes are yummy, but by July in Texas it's way too hot to keep growing them. It's time to just cut 'em out and forget about it for a couple months. This video shows how I'm managing my raised bed gardens this Summer.
Tomatoes Don't Like the July Texas Heat
A Small Harvest At The End
We love to dice up the green tomatoes and cook them in a frying pan with some butter over a medium heat. They get nice and tangy sweet. This morning I served them up next to diced, fried potatoes and scrambled eggs. YUM.
